do you need to run enablecores.bin on .97, not sure? Anyone?
If it doesn't work out, here's how to roll back per KNC: For those that experience degradation with 0.97 we recommend the following steps until improved firmware is available: Revert to firmware 0.95, Make a hard reset (see manual) Ensure poolsettings are correct. Apply patch “enableallcores” found on the support page. Restart CGMiner Please also check the following: Pool address and ports correct in mining settings Miners have a high quality internet connection that does not cut off. Test the miner
